What you have told me I have known this long while." "You have known ?" he cried with sinking heart.
"Yes.

We live in a city where gossip travels quickly and thoroughly.
Mrs.Franklyn-Haldene was telling mother one afternoon that you drank.
I suppose she felt it her duty." "To be sure," bitterly.

"Was it while I have been living at home ?" "No; when the rumor came that you were coming." He shrugged expressively.

"I ought to have known." "But come; you are up here to be cheered, not lectured.

Let us play billiards.
